Latest Market Dynamics
Key Drivers
- Rising demand from the pulp & paper industry: The pulp & paper segment continues to hold a dominant share of hydrogen peroxide consumption, with leading companies such as Solvay investing in production expansions across Asia-Pacific to cater to increasing packaging and printing paper demand.
- Growth in wastewater treatment applications: With stricter regulatory standards for industrial wastewater, particularly in emerging economies, manufacturers like Evonik Industries are enhancing product portfolios to offer more effective, high-concentration solutions for environmental remediation.
Key Trends
- Shift towards sustainable and bio-based hydrogen peroxide: Companies such as Kemira Oyj and Arkema are driving green chemistry initiatives, developing bio-based hydrogen peroxide products targeting environmentally-conscious end-users.
- Digitalization and automation in distribution: The surge in online and e-commerce distribution channels, with top players launching digital platforms and direct-to-customer services, is streamlining the supply chain and enhancing product accessibility.
Key Opportunities
- Expansion into electronic and semiconductor applications: Firms including Mitsubishi Gas Chemical Company are capitalizing on the surging downstream electronics industry, offering ultra-pure hydrogen peroxide solutions for advanced wafer cleaning and etching.
- Innovation in direct synthesis and hybrid production technologies: Leaders such as Nouryon are investing in next-generation manufacturing techniques, enabling improved cost-efficiency and scalability compared to the traditional anthraquinone process.
Key Challenges
- Safety and handling concerns with high-concentration grades: Frequent incidents related to storage and transportation have prompted market players to develop advanced packaging and procedural protocols to minimize risks, with Chang Chun Group introducing safer container solutions in 2024.
- Raw material price volatility and supply interruptions: The market faces challenges due to fluctuations in feedstock prices, notably anthraquinone, impacting profitability for producers such as National Peroxide Limited.
Key Restraints
- Stringent regulatory controls on production and transport: Governments are imposing stringent hazard and environmental compliance, which complicates logistics and increases operational costs for enterprises like Gujarat Alkalies and Chemicals Limited.
- Substitution risk from alternative bleaching and disinfection methods: Competition from alternative technologies, such as ozone and peracetic acid, restricts market expansion, particularly impacting textile and water treatment applications.
Global Concentrated Hydrogen Peroxide Market Share (%) by Type, 2025
In 2025, the market is segmented by type into 30%-35%, 35%-50%, and Above 50% concentrations. The 35%-50% segment leads the market, driven by its versatile usage in both industrial and environmental applications. Above 50% type is seeing increased adoption in specialty applications, including electronics and pharmaceuticals. The 30%-35% segment remains prominent in traditional industries such as textiles and pulp & paper. The dominance of the 35%-50% grade reflects ongoing end-user preference for an optimal balance between efficacy, safety, and cost-effectiveness, supported by product innovation and regulatory compliance by major suppliers.

Global Concentrated Hydrogen Peroxide Market Share (%) by Region, 2025
In 2025, the Asia-Pacific region holds the largest share of the global concentrated hydrogen peroxide market, driven by burgeoning industrialization, rapid urbanization, and the prevalence of manufacturing hubs. North America remains a key player, supported by stringent environmental regulations and robust demand from the pulp & paper and wastewater sectors. Europe maintains a significant share reflecting well-established end-user industries and ongoing sustainability transitions. This regional distribution highlights strong Asian market prospects while underlining continued growth potential in developed markets as well.
